fix esp32 printf() format

This commit is contained in:
hathach 2023-10-09 17:46:06 +07:00
parent 09c47035d9
commit 5deecfb0b7
2 changed files with 12 additions and 12 deletions

View file

@ -65,8 +65,8 @@ void data_log(void) {
return;
}
static uint32_t last_ms = 0;
uint32_t ms = millis();
static unsigned long last_ms = 0;
unsigned long ms = millis();
if ( ms - last_ms < LOG_INTERVAL ) {
return;
@ -82,8 +82,8 @@ void data_log(void) {
} else {
int value = analogRead(analogPin);
Serial.printf("%u,%d\r\n", ms, value);
f_log.printf("%u,%d\r\n", ms, value);
Serial.printf("%lu,%d\r\n", ms, value);
f_log.printf("%lu,%d\r\n", ms, value);
f_log.close();
}

View file

@ -36,6 +36,14 @@
#include "Adafruit_TinyUSB_API.h"
#include "Adafruit_USBH_Host.h"
#if defined(CFG_TUH_MAX3421) && CFG_TUH_MAX3421
static void max3421_isr(void);
#if defined(ARDUINO_ARCH_ESP32)
SemaphoreHandle_t max3421_intr_sem;
static void max3421_intr_task(void *param);
#endif
Adafruit_USBH_Host *Adafruit_USBH_Host::_instance = NULL;
Adafruit_USBH_Host::Adafruit_USBH_Host(void) {
@ -47,14 +55,6 @@ Adafruit_USBH_Host::Adafruit_USBH_Host(void) {
#endif
}
#if defined(CFG_TUH_MAX3421) && CFG_TUH_MAX3421
static void max3421_isr(void);
#if defined(ARDUINO_ARCH_ESP32)
SemaphoreHandle_t max3421_intr_sem;
static void max3421_intr_task(void *param);
#endif
Adafruit_USBH_Host::Adafruit_USBH_Host(SPIClass *spi, int8_t cs, int8_t intr) {
Adafruit_USBH_Host::_instance = this;
_spi = spi;